Police issue counterfeit check alert

WORTHINGTON — The Worthington Police Department was contacted Friday by authorities in Brandon, S.D., regarding checks being passed in the area that are countfeit.

According to Worthington Police Det. Sgt. Kevin Flynn, numerous checks have been passed between Worthington and the Fargo, N.D., area with the name Dan Seng or Sang or under the name Loung Doan. The checks appear to be from an account at a “Savings Bank and Trust” with either a Fargo or a Lismore address.

The account and routing number on the checks was stolen from a woman’s account in Fargo, and that account has been closed due to criminal activity.

If any bank or business receives a check as described, they are asked to contact the Worthington Police Department while the person attempting to pass the check is still present, and to keep any and all identification presented, as well as the check.
